The Advanced Certificate in Emergency Care for Physical Therapy Aides is a specialized training program designed to equip physical therapy aides with the necessary skills and knowledge to provide emergency care in physical therapy settings. This program focuses on teaching physical therapy aides how to respond to various emergency situations, such as cardiac arrests, seizures, and injuries, and how to use equipment like automated external defibrillators (AEDs) and oxygen tanks. Upon completion of the program, students will be able to demonstrate the following learning outcomes:
- Assess and respond to emergency situations in a physical therapy setting
- Use AEDs and other emergency equipment effectively
- Provide basic life support, such as CPR and oxygen administration
- Communicate effectively with patients, families, and other healthcare professionals during emergency situations
